When looking for addiction treatment in Athol, it's helpful to understand the types of care available. Many people begin with an assessment to determine the most appropriate level of support, which can range from outpatient programs that allow you to maintain daily responsibilities to residential facilities that provide a structured, immersive healing environment. For those requiring medical supervision during detox, nearby hospitals and specialized centers can offer a safe start. The key is to find a program that addresses not just the substance use, but also the underlying factors—such as mental health, trauma, or life stressors—that are part of the recovery puzzle.
Local resources are a vital part of the support network here in Athol. Beyond formal rehab centers, consider reaching out to community organizations, peer support groups like those offered through local churches or community centers, and state-funded services that can provide guidance and referrals. The Massachusetts Substance Use Helpline is a confidential, free resource available 24/7 that can help you navigate options and connect you with treatment providers in Franklin County and beyond. Sometimes, the most effective recovery plan combines professional treatment with the ongoing support found right in your own community.
